The Whole-Brain Child
Daniel J. Siegel, Tina Payne Bryson
9 min read 6 key ideasPremium
A child's brain isn't one unified thing yet — it's still learning to integrate logic, emotion, memory, and impulse. This book shows parents exactly how to help that integration happen.
Based on brain science, this book offers twelve practical strategies for helping children integrate different parts of their developing brain — logical and emotional, reactive and reflective — to build emotional resilience and self-understanding.
